What does an LPN or LVN Do?

Richmond Indiana licensed practical nurse visiting with female senior in assisted living facility

Licensed Practical Nurses have numerous duties that they carry out in the Richmond IN healthcare facilities where they work. As their titles signify, they are required to be licensed in all states, including Indiana. While they may be responsible for managing Certified Nursing Assistants (CNA), they themselves typically work under the direction of either an RN or a doctor. The medical care facilities where they work are numerous and varied, for instance hospitals, medical clinics, schools, and long-term care facilities. Anyplace that you can encounter patients requiring medical attention is their dominion. Each state not only controls their licensing, but also what functions an LPN can and can't perform. So depending on the state, their daily work functions can include:

    • Taking vital signs
    • Administering medications
    • Setting up IV drips
    • Overseeing patients
    • Taking blood or urine samples
    • Managing patient records
    • Assisting doctors or Registered nurses with procedures

Along with their work functions being mandated by each state, the medical facilities or other Richmond IN healthcare providers where LPNs work can additionally limit their job roles within those parameters. Additionally, they can practice in different specialties of nursing, for example long-term care, critical care, oncology and cardiology.

LVN and LPN Certificates and Degrees

There are essentially two academic credentials available that provide education to become an LPN or LVN near Richmond IN. The one that may be finished in the shortest amount of time, typically about one year, is the certificate or diploma program. The other option is to attain a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are broader in nature than the diploma alternative and typically require 2 years to complete. The benefit of Associate Degrees, along with providing a higher credential and more extensive training,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or's Degree in nursing. No matter the kind of credential you pursue, it needs to be state approved and ideally acc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or another national accrediting organization. The NLNAC attests that the course of study properly pr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that the majority of gra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

Taking LPN and LVN Online Classes

Richmond Indiana LPN assisting man on crutches at entranceEnrolling in LPN programs online is becoming a more preferred way to receive training and acquire a nursing certificate or degree in Richmond IN. Some schools will require attendance on campus for part of the training, and nearly all programs call for a specific amount of clinical rotation hours carried out in a local healthcare facility. But since the remainder of the training can be accessed online, this alternative may be a more accommodating approach to finding the time to attend classes for some students. Pertaining to tuition, some online degree programs are less expensive than other on campus alternatives. Even other expenses such as for commuting and study materials may be minimized, helping to make education more economical. And a large number of online programs are accredited by U.S. Department of Education recognized organizations. So if your work and family obligations have left you with little time to pursue your academic goals, it could be that an online LPN school will make it easier to fit a degree into your hectic schedule.
